Description

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of home appliance panel technology, and in particular to an easily detachable modular home appliance panel. Background Technology

[0002] The main functions of appliance control panels are: Protection: Protecting internal electronic components and mechanical parts from damage caused by dust, moisture, and external impacts, thus extending the appliance's lifespan. Decorative: Appliance control panels of different materials, colors, and shapes can match home décor styles, beautifying the home environment and enhancing its overall aesthetics. Operation and Control: Many appliance control panels integrate various buttons, knobs, and displays, facilitating user operation and control of the appliance, such as adjusting temperature, mode, and volume; they serve as an important human-computer interaction interface.

[0003] In existing technologies, traditional home appliance panels are often embedded to create a more integrated and modern look, enhancing the aesthetics of the home environment. This also saves space and reduces the risk of external impacts and accidental operation. However, if the panel malfunctions, disassembly and repair are relatively complex because it is embedded in the equipment or wall structure. Utility Model Content

[0004] This utility model mainly provides an easy-to-disassemble modular home appliance panel that facilitates improved installation and disassembly efficiency and reduces disassembly difficulties.

[0005]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model adopts the following technical solution: an easily detachable modular home appliance panel, comprising: a home appliance body, an installation groove on the outside of the home appliance body, a slot on the inner side wall of the installation groove, a housing slidably installed inside the installation groove, a limiting groove on the outer wall of the housing, a first spring penetrating through the inner wall of the limiting groove, a locking block fixedly installed at one end of the first spring, a sliding plate fixedly installed on the outer wall of the locking block, a sliding groove on the inner side wall of the limiting groove, the sliding plate slidably connected to the sliding groove, a storage groove on the inner wall of the sliding groove, a second spring fixedly installed on the inner wall of the storage groove, a push plate fixedly installed at one end of the second spring, an opening penetrating through the inner wall of the storage groove, and a pressure plate fixedly installed at the end of the push plate near the opening.

[0006] Preferably, a heat sink is provided at one end of the housing, and two support plates are fixedly installed on the outer wall of the heat sink. One of the support plates has a connecting groove on its outer wall. When the worker places the heat sink, the two support plates are placed into the housing, and the support plates are used to provide support for the heat sink.

[0007] Preferably, a fixing groove is formed on the inner wall of the housing, and a placement groove is formed on the outer wall of the housing. A threaded hole is formed through the placement groove and the fixing groove. A threaded rod is threadedly connected inside the threaded hole. A handle is fixedly installed at one end of the threaded rod near the placement groove, and a connecting block is movably connected at the other end of the threaded rod away from the handle. When the operator rotates the handle, the handle drives the threaded rod to rotate, which in turn causes the threaded rod to move along the threaded hole, thereby driving the connecting block to move.

[0008] Preferably, the top of the housing has two grooves. When disassembling the heat sink, when the connecting block leaves the connecting groove, the operator can insert their fingers into the two grooves to pull out the heat sink.

[0009] Preferably, a display screen is provided on the top of the housing, and electronic components are provided inside the housing. The display screen facilitates the user's operation and control of the home appliance.

[0010] Preferably, the outer wall of the connecting block fits against the inner wall of the fixing groove to prevent the connecting block from rotating when the threaded rod rotates.

[0011] Preferably, the outer surface of the housing is in contact with the inner wall of the mounting groove, and the outer wall of the locking block is in contact with the inner wall of the slot. When the locking block enters the slot, it can fix the housing in place and prevent the housing from shaking.

[0012] Compared with the prior art, the advantages and positive effects of this utility model are as follows:

[0013] 1. In this utility model, during installation, the worker inserts the housing into the installation groove, the inclined surface of the locking block contacts the inner wall of the installation groove, the locking block is squeezed into the limiting groove, the first spring is compressed, and when the locking block moves to the side of the slot, the elastic force of the first spring pushes the locking block into the slot, at which point the housing can be installed. During disassembly, the worker presses down the pressure plate, the pressure plate pushes the push plate down, the second spring is stretched, the inclined surface of the push plate contacts the outer wall of the slide plate, and when the push plate descends, it pushes the slide plate to move, thereby driving the locking block to move until the locking block leaves the slot, at which point the worker can pull out the housing, thus improving the efficiency of installation and disassembly.

[0014] 2. In this utility model, during use, the heat generated by the electronic components inside the housing leaves the housing through the heat sink, which facilitates heat dissipation of the device. When cleaning or replacing the heat sink, the operator first removes the housing from the mounting slot, then rotates the handle, which drives the threaded rod to rotate, thereby causing the threaded rod to move along the threaded hole, causing the connecting block to leave the connecting slot. At this time, the operator can pull out the heat sink for cleaning or replacement. Then, the heat sink is reset, the two support plates enter the housing, and finally the handle is rotated in the opposite direction, and the connecting block enters the connecting slot. This completes the fixing and improves the replacement efficiency. Attached Figure Description

[0030] The usage and working principle of this device are as follows: During installation, the operator inserts the housing 3 into the mounting slot 2. The inclined surface of the locking block 9 contacts the inner wall of the mounting slot 2, and the locking block 9 is squeezed into the limiting slot 7. The first spring 8 is compressed. When the locking block 9 moves to the side of the slot 6, the elastic force of the first spring 8 pushes the locking block 9 into the slot 6. At this time, the housing 3 can be installed. During disassembly, the operator presses down the pressure plate 17. The pressure plate 17 pushes the push plate 15 down, and the second spring 14 is stretched. The inclined surface of the push plate 15 contacts the outer wall of the slide plate 12. When the push plate 15 descends, it pushes the slide plate 12 to move, which in turn drives the locking block 9 to move until the locking block 9 leaves the slot 6. At this time, the operator can pull out the housing 3, which improves the efficiency of installation and disassembly. During use, the heat generated by the electronic components 10 inside the housing 3 is dissipated from the housing 3 through the heat sink 5, which facilitates heat dissipation of the device. When cleaning or replacing the heat sink 5, the operator first removes the housing 3 from the mounting slot 2, then rotates the handle 26. The handle 26 drives the threaded rod 24 to rotate, which in turn causes the threaded rod 24 to move along the threaded hole 23, causing the connecting block 25 to leave the connecting slot 20. At this time, the operator can pull out the heat sink 5 for cleaning or replacement. Then, the heat sink 5 is reset, and the two support plates 19 enter the housing 3. Finally, the handle 26 is rotated in the opposite direction, and the connecting block 25 enters the connecting slot 20. This completes the fixing and improves the replacement efficiency.
